New ban on Russia from the US and UK
The US and the UK have banned the import of newly produced Russian aluminum, copper, and nickel into the US, and prohibited these metals from being traded on metal exchanges.
In a statement from the US Department of the Treasury, it was announced that, in coordination with the UK, two new bans have been introduced to disrupt the revenue Russia generates from its exports of aluminum, copper, and nickel.
The statement noted that the import of Russian-origin aluminum, copper, and nickel into the US has been banned, and that the use of these products in global metal exchanges and over-the-counter derivatives trading has been restricted.
The statement further recorded that, within this scope, metal exchanges such as the London Metal Exchange and the Chicago Mercantile Exchange will be prohibited from accepting new aluminum, copper, and nickel produced by Russia.
Pointing out that metal exchanges play a central role in facilitating the global trade of industrial metals, the statement emphasized that by acting together, the US and the UK are depriving Russia of a significant source of revenue.
"WE WILL REDUCE RUSSIA'S EARNINGS"
In the statement, US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en stated that the new bans on base metals target the revenue Russia could obtain to sustain its war against Ukraine, adding, "By taking this action in a targeted and responsible manner, we will reduce Russia's earnings while protecting our partners and allies from unwanted spillover effects."
A statement from the UK Treasury also reported that Russia's 40 billion dollar exports of aluminum, copper, and nickel are being targeted.
UK Chancellor of the Exchequer Jeremy Hunt, whose remarks were included in the statement, emphasized that it is easier to disable Russia's "capacity to wage its illegal war" in Ukraine when acting together with allies, stating, "Thanks to the UK's leadership in this area, our decisive action with the US to jointly ban Russian metals from the two largest exchanges will prevent the Kremlin from funneling more cash into its war machine."
